Description
-
An illustration of Sappho sitting casually in a windowsill with a lute. She is wearing clothing not indicative of her true time period. She wears a dress that appears European and most relevant to the 18th or 19th centuries, with a cape, skirt, frilly neck-hugging collar, and a hat covering her hair that is seemingly pulled up and back. She sits inside of a house in some corner of a room. The borders around the illustration on this page have aesthetic designs filling up empty spaces. Below the art is old English writing. On the left, it describes the scene “Upon Sapho / Sweetly plaie- / inge and / sweetly singing.” with a poem written in smaller print to its right.
